Transaction 8e5961b35eb09030f39139ab417e66d9873c82bc1b81fb3ca8e98461d3a88cd6

13 Input
2 Outputs
  • 8e5961b35eb09030f39139ab417e66d9873c82bc1b81fb3ca8e98461d3a88cd6:0
  • value  24042
    address  bc1qymgrxxmknpj6kudc02904q2hzjd2ux7kjakxd5zu3fk6yjy0j89qadg33v
  • 8e5961b35eb09030f39139ab417e66d9873c82bc1b81fb3ca8e98461d3a88cd6:1
  • value  671763
    address  3E3bHweDvUiZPqGLzewdPws7NEaqdSJAnF